中移建设 公司 网站,wordpress后台框架推荐,西部数码网站管理助手搭建织梦,wordpress 支付查看登录实验室公用服务器#xff0c;个人账号下#xff08;非root#xff09;是空的#xff0c;啥也没有#xff0c;想安装下pip和conda。 转了一圈#xff0c;好像没太有针对这个需求写具体博客的#xff0c;但有挺多讲直接在root下安的#xff08;用的应该是个人虚拟机个人账号下非root是空的啥也没有想安装下pip和conda。 转了一圈好像没太有针对这个需求写具体博客的但有挺多讲直接在root下安的用的应该是个人虚拟机服务器一般是分账号的。结合我的报错写了这篇博客。 其实大致步骤都相同但与个人虚拟机安装不同的是服务器的个人账号没有root权限我修改不了root文件但pip/conda安装命令是默认安装到root的。 解决方式通过安装命令设置将pip/conda安装到当前用户再手动更新下环境变量。 pip
在正式安装pip前要先安装setuptools
安装setuptools
1. 下载setuptools安装包
wget https://pypi.python.org/packages/28/4f/889339f38da415e49cff15b21ab27becbf4c017c79fbfdeca663f5b33b36/setuptools-36.4.0.zip
2. 解压setuptools包并进入其目录
unzip setuptools-36.4.0.zipcd setuptools-36.4.03. 安装setuptools
python setup.py install --user || exit 1
注意如果用python setup.py命令会报错Permission denied 没有权限更改root下文件因为它会默认安到root下。而用以上这条命令能让它仅安装到当前用户下。
安装pip
1. 确定pip版本
在下载pip之前先在命令行输入输入python看一下当前默认环境下python的版本。因为安装pip时用会使用python命令安装
我当时是python2.7先试了试安装pip22但是报错具体什么错误忘了后来发现是python2.7不支持pip22遂换了pip9
2. 下载pip
wget https://pypi.python.org/packages/11/b6/abcb525026a4be042b486df43905d6893fb04f05aac21c32c638e939e447/pip-9.0.1.tar.gz
3. 解压pip安装包并进入目录
tar xf pip-9.0.1.tar.gzcd pip-9.0.1
4. 安装pip
python setup.py install --user || exit 1
找到这行要记下自己的pip安装位置后面配置环境变量需要用到 5. 配置环境变量
安装pip后发现在控制台输入cmd还是提示没有pip这个命令。那是因为更改了pip的安装路径不在root下了而在我的个人账号下没有自动将其添加到环境变量中。问题不大手动添加一下就行了。
注意添加环境变量是添加bin目录到.bashrc文件中因为bin目录存放的是可运行指令。
具体步骤如下
1. 先通过echo命令查看当前已有的环境变量各个环境变量以:冒号隔开
echo $PATH
发现没有pip的bin目录遂想将其加入2. 打开.bashrc文件
vim .bashrc
按a键进入插入编辑模式直接到最后一行插入export PATH$PATH:/home/xxx(我的用户名)/.local/bin更改为你的pip路径
然后按ESC键进入命令模式输入:wq保存并退出3. 更新.bashrc文件
source ~/.bashrc4. 在命令行输入pip发现有显示了完成 conda
1. 下载conda安装包
wget -c --no-check-certificate https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-latest-Linux-x86_64.sh
2. 安装conda
chmod 777 Miniconda3-latest-Linux-x86_64.sh # 赋予脚本所有权限可执行
sh Miniconda3-latest-Linux-x86_64.sh # 运行脚本安装conda。按照提示一路ENTER或yes就行记下最后显示的conda安装位置用于下面配置环境变量3. 配置环境变量
其实和pip时配置环境变量步骤差不多。具体步骤如下
1. 打开.bashrc文件
vim .bashrc
按a键进入插入编辑模式直接到最后一行插入export PATH$PATH:/home/xxx/miniconda3/bin更改为你的pip路径
然后按ESC键进入命令模式输入:wq保存并退出3. 更新.bashrc文件
source ~/.bashrc4. 在命令行输入conda发现有显示了完成